I hesitate to start an announcement this way, but this is my first AMV ever. I've gotten some very good feedback on it, and will improve the compression method for my future projects. The anime is .Hack//Sign, and the song is Out of Control by Hoobastank. I chose .hack for my first video because not many people had used it, but it would not have been my first choice otherwise. I kind of took the approach that before I just jump on the bandwagon and make the billionth NGE AMV, and probably make all my newbie mistakes in it, and thus curse all my future projects to obscurity for all time, I had better come out and try something that demonstrated a little careful reflection and research beforehand. Therefore, this is my attempt to earn your interest in my work.
